Nunn's Mill is a modern development consisting of stylish apartments and town houses, situated in the centre of the historic market town of Woodbridge, a short walk from the Thoroughfare and River Deben.
Apartment 4 is a fantastic four bedroom duplex penthouse apartment with Juliet balconies offering impressive far reaching views. The property has substantial accommodation, the current owners have installed plantation shutters to the majority of windows/doors and had fitted wardrobes installed. It also has gas central heating, double glazing and allocated parking.
The accommodation opens into a reception hall with engineered oak flooring which flows through into the open-plan sitting room & kitchen/dining room. The hall also has windows to the rear with plantation shutters, double storage cupboard and stairs to the first floor.
The contemporary open-plan sitting/kitchen/dining room has an exceptional vaulted ceiling with dual aspect Juliet balconies, complete with full length plantation shutters. The kitchen has an extensive range of base and eye level units, work surfaces and sink. There is a built in oven, microwave, induction hob with extraction canopy, fridge/freezer and diswasher.
Also off the hall are two bedrooms, both of which has box bay windows to the front with plantation shutters and one with built-in wardrobes.
The upper level landing has doors off to two further bedrooms, both with built-in wardrobes and the main bedroom has a Juliet balcony with full length plantation shutters and a door to an en-suite shower room with double walk-in shower, basin and WC.
Location
Nunn's Mill is situated just moment's from the bustling Thoroughfare and River Deben. Woodbridge is known as "the gem in Suffolk's crown", best known as being home to one of the oldest working tide mills in the UK and the iconic Shire Hall on Market Hill.
There is an independent cinema, a number of high street and boutique shops, leisure centre and swimming pool, and a range of fantastic places to eat and drink. There is a railway station with links to Ipswich with connecting services to London, Norwich and Cambridge.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
